Gnutella Forums  

Go Back   Gnutella Forums > Gnutella News and Gnutelliums Forums > General Gnutella / Gnutella Network Discussion
Register FAQ The Twelve Commandments Members List Calendar Arcade Find the Best VPN Today's Posts

General Gnutella / Gnutella Network Discussion For general discussion about Gnutella and the Gnutella network.
For discussion about a specific Gnutella client program, please post in one of the client forums above.


Reply
 
LinkBack Thread Tools Display Modes
  #1 (permalink)  
Old August 24th, 2001
Disciple
 
Join Date: August 20th, 2001
Location: New York
Posts: 10
innoval is flying high
Smile RiFilter Changes

InnoVal Systems Solutions, Inc. will modify its original filter design so that it does not block the propagation of queries or query responses that are being passed through the computer on their way to other computers on the Gnutella network. The filter will, however, prevent children from originating inappropriate queries and, more importantly, from seeing inappropriate query responses to their own queries. This will be done in a way that will have no adverse effect on the network or any running servents (server/clients).

There remain two problems: One, inappropriate queries are visible in the monitor windows of servent applications. Two, by not blocking propagation, inappropriate queries will reach the servent and, in theory, allow the user to share a file that a parent, implicitly or explicitly, does not want shared. We are exploring two options:

1) Provide two APIs: The first API would test for the filter and determine if it is running in lock down mode. The second API would test any query to determine if an upload is appropriate. This approach would require voluntary cooperation by servent developers. In addition we would provide Java classes for the Java-based servents running with Windows runtime environments. We would produce a public standard to encourage other filter companies to do likewise so that a single call would work with any servent that chooses to incorporate this feature.

2) Do all propagation at the filter level of those queries and query responses that are deemed to be inappropriate and do so in full accordance with Gnutella specification and protocol. This is more foolproof but requires that the filter become a surrogate-servent. Architecturally, this is a poor idea and it introduces a liability for introducing down-stream error. For instance, BearShare, sends messages to other BearShare servents.

We value advice from the user community and from Gnutella developers and are open to other suggestions on these problems.

We are also exploring several ways to benefit the Gnutella community with out technology. The filter, having no propagation blocking, would be beneficial to some users who want to limit visibility of responses beyond what is provided for in some servents. We might strengthen some of the algorithms, particularly as they apply to spam and hijacking (a special, growing and difficult problem). Another option, high on our list, is to give the user the option to hide himself or herself from web-based “search engines.” (It is ironic that some people recommended propagation blocking queries from these engines, which we will not do). Web-based search engines, as of now, do nothing to contribute to sharing. We are also examining several “share incentive” options. We are looking at chat, instant messaging, server-side-meta-assisted search for people who want to share in a more robust way, etc. We might also provide support for creating alternate networks/channels that would work with all servents. All of this can be accomplished at the filtration-technology level without having any adverse effect on any servents. We will soon be blocking other P2P networks as well. Since they are proprietary we will likely block them completely leaving Gnutella the only open channel for young people whose parents, schools, etc. choose to filter. Again, we would appreciate advice.

In an attempt to head off inappropriate and irresponsible filtration methods from other companies we might publish filter standards for Gnutella. We would like assistance from the Gnutella servent development community on this and from some of the users who want to see a responsible approach to filtering. It would certainly help the Gnutella community with “image,” if and when congressional investigations or sub-committee hearings take place, if an industry initiative is in place and an optional filter is available.

Okay. We will shortly provide a prerelease version of RiFilter. (See screenshot at http://innoval.com/rifilter/screenshot.htm ). It will not block propagation. Our website will be updated over the weekend to reflect this change. You convinced us. Some of you may think you did so with threats and rude letters. Maybe so. I like to think it was the reasonable people with good suggestions and persuasive arguments. Regardless, thank you for your input.

Dan Porter, President
InnoVal Systems Solutions, Inc.
Reply With Quote
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On


Similar Threads
Thread Thread Starter Forum Replies Last Post
Legal - Open letter in regards to the RIAA lawsuits - UNI Sleepless General P2P Network Discussion 0 March 11th, 2007 07:13 AM
Download dilemma Robert_R Download/Upload Problems 1 October 6th, 2006 10:07 PM
2.8.5 Internal Error Dilemma clueless General Mac OSX Support 4 May 12th, 2005 05:18 AM
Gnutella Content Specific Community Creation (GSCCC) LeeWare Open Discussion topics 1 September 27th, 2002 02:08 PM


All times are GMT -7. The time now is 04:12 PM.


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2025, vBulletin Solutions, Inc.
SEO by vBSEO 3.6.0 ©2011, Crawlability, Inc.

Copyright © 2020 Gnutella Forums.
All Rights Reserved.